The Scout's panel of Fantasy Premier League experts reveal who they believe is the best £6.5m midfielder for the 2023/24 season.

Sam Bonfield (@FPLFamily)

Two goals in his first two matches for Aston Villa has firmly shifted my attention to Moussa Diaby (£6.5m). Unai Emery's side play attacking football and Diaby has made a real impact during pre-season. I am backing him to be the top-scoring £6.5m midfielder.

Harry Daniels (@FPL_Harry)

For me, it is Bryan Mbeumo (£6.5m). A combination of being on most set-pieces including penalties, and with a great run of opening fixtures for Brentford

Utkarsh Dalmia (@ZopharFPL)

Brighton & Hove Albion's attacking numbers under Roberto De Zerbi were incredible last season and Kaoru Mitoma (£6.5m) is one of the most nailed-on picks in their side. I think he's been underpriced.

Holly Shand (@HollyShand)

Mbeumo is my favourite. He has the fixtures and historically over-performs when Ivan Toney (£8.0m) is unavailable.

Gianni Buttice (@GianniButtice)

I can't see past Mitoma - and it's more because of the team he plays for. I trust Brighton to score goals and I really like their opening fixtures.

Lee Bonfield (@FPLFamily)

Mbeumo's goalscoring responsibilities surely go up a notch now that Toney is unavailable. I'll likely start with him.

Andy Park (@FPL_Sonaldo)

Mitoma seems to be the most popular one, and for good reason. Not only is he first choice in the left-wing role for a very strong Brighton attack, but the first three fixtures are excellent. 

Pras (@Pras_FPL)

It's Mbeumo for me. He has a great run of fixtures right until when I might Wildcard and his attacking data without Toney is exceptional. 

Ali Jahangirov (@FPLGunz)

Mitoma is my favourite due to Brighton's great opening fixtures, as well as the high goalscoring potential of the team overall. Even when fixtures get tough, he is the kind of a player who can cause problems to any top-six defence, as we saw last season.
